At the Mobile World Congress 2017 (MWC 2017) which was held in Barcelona, Spain, Huawei led a number of activities including joint exhibitions, keynote speeches and industry fora, on the theme ‘Open ROADS to a Better Connected World’.

To fulfill its mission of ‘Building a Better Connected World’, Huawei is encouraging the industry to adopt a Real-time, On-demand, All-online, DIY, and Social (ROADS) experience as a key standard for success in digital transformation. The company has helped advance the industry’s digital efforts firstly on technology and architecture, then to the user experience, and now to the commercial value of digitization.

Over 100 operators and partners from around the world demonstrated new innovations and ideas jointly developed with Huawei. The company is also engaging in a dialogue with industry partners about the future of the telecoms industry and best practices to help operators achieve new value-driven growth.

Huawei deputy chairman and rotating CEO Eric Xu said, “Huawei has remained customer-centric for many years. We create solid value for customers and strive to become their business partner.” To compete in the new era, global operators are shifting from an ‘investment-driven’ to a ‘value-driven’ business model, where they are prioritizing the user experience, and the delivery of innovative services and greater value to customers
